How they compare

Malaysia currently reports 1.48 1000 USD per square kilometre against 1.46 1000 USD per square kilometre in Lithuania, a difference of 0.02 1000 USD per square kilometre.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 32 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Malaysia ahead.

Lithuania ranks 47th and Malaysia ranks 46th of 184 countries.

Malaysia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Lithuania Malaysia Difference Ahead
1990s 0.173 1000 USD per square kilometre 0.5845 1000 USD per square kilometre 0.4115 1000 USD per square kilometre Malaysia
2000s 0.9178 1000 USD per square kilometre 1.1 1000 USD per square kilometre 0.1818 1000 USD per square kilometre Malaysia
2010s 1.34 1000 USD per square kilometre 1.61 1000 USD per square kilometre 0.2699 1000 USD per square kilometre Malaysia
2020s 1.44 1000 USD per square kilometre 1.44 1000 USD per square kilometre 0.0009 1000 USD per square kilometre Malaysia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
